A must have!
This stuff is amazing! ESPECIALLY ON BLOOD! The people who wrote that it wasn't good on blood... I'm sorry... but they don't know what they're talking about or didn't use it right! It's phenomenal! I've used it on many different kinds of stains. And the only thing that it didn't take out completely was chocolate. This is an instant stain remover that doesn't need to be washed out. So you can use it on the go and not worry about having to launder it or rinse it out. It doesn't leave a residue or application spot on your clothes after it dries. The trick or proper way to use it is to make sure you keep turning your cloth (I use paper towel) to keep absorbing the stain onto a fresh area until no more color/stain comes up. Sometimes you need a second or third application if the stain is severe. I also sometimes use my fingernail to gently work the stain remover in between the fibers, e.g. denim. I can't live without it!
